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a Seated Electric Scooter
Selecting the right stand-up electric scooter with a seat involves several critical factors. Understanding these can help you make an informed choice that aligns with your needs.
Motor Power and Performance
When evaluating a seated electric scooter, motor power plays a crucial role. Look for scooters with motors ranging from 250W to 1000W or more.
A higher wattage generally translates to better speed and hill-climbing capability.
Many scooters offer speeds of 15 to 30 mph. Assess whether the scooter's performance meets your commuting requirements.
Additionally, consider the acceleration and how quickly the scooter responds to throttle input, as this impacts your overall riding experience.
Battery Life and Range
Battery life is essential for determining how far you can travel on a single charge.
Most seated electric scooters have a range of 15 to 40 miles, so consider your typical travel distance.
Check the amp-hour rating (Ah) of the battery to understand its capacity. A higher Ah rating usually means a longer range.
Charging time can vary, so look for scooters that offer fast charging options if convenience is important to you.
Seat Comfort and Ergonomics
A comfortable seat enhances your riding experience significantly. Opt for scooters with well-padded, wider seats that support your back.
Look for features like adjustable seat height for better customization.
Some models offer ergonomic designs that help reduce fatigue during longer rides.
Materials used in the seat can also affect comfort; breathable fabrics can enhance your experience in warmer weather.
Wheel Size and Suspension
The wheel size and suspension system impact ride quality and stability. Scooters typically come with wheel sizes ranging from 8 to 12 inches. Larger wheels tend to handle rough terrain better.
Ensure the scooter has adequate suspension to absorb shocks from uneven surfaces.
A good suspension system can prevent jarring impacts, allowing for a smoother ride, especially on bumpy roads.
Weight Capacity and Build Quality
Check the weight capacity of the scooter to ensure it can accommodate your weight plus any additional load.
Most seated scooters support weights between 220 and 350 pounds.
Build quality is equally important; look for scooters made with durable materials that lend stability.
Aluminum or steel frames generally offer good durability, while ensuring you choose a model with a solid construction that can stand the test of time.
Portability and Storage
Consider how easy it is to transport and store your seated electric scooter.
Look for features like foldability, which can help with compact storage. Scooters with lightweight designs are generally easier to carry.
Additionally, assess the scooter's dimensions when folded to ensure it fits in your vehicle or designated storage space.
This will make a significant difference in your scooter's day-to-day usability.
